Who We Are

We educate and equip caregivers, provide grants to organizations that further the development of compassionate pediatric palliative and hospice care. Ultimately, we want to develop a pediatric hospice house in Charlotte, NC.

Put simply, we believe it is our duty to show mercy to sick children.

Mission + Vision

Our Mission

To provide grants and support to organizations that further the development of compassionate pediatric palliative and hospice care. We aim to develop the first pediatric hospice and respite house in the Southeast.

Our Vision

We envision a world where children on end-of-life journeys and their families and caregivers are empowered, supported and educated through innovative, compassionate care.
